Maintenance Technician Jobs in Tennessee
A Maintenance Technician in the manufacturing industry is responsible for ensuring the effective and efficient operation of machinery and equipment. They perform routine checks, diagnose faults, undertake repairs, and carry out preventive maintenance to minimize downtime and disruptions to production processes. They may also assist in the installation and commissioning of new equipment, ensure safety and compliance standards are met, and provide technical assistance to other staff. They often work in collaboration with other technicians, engineers, and production personnel.
Key skills for this role include mechanical and electrical aptitude, problem-solving capabilities, and a keen attention to detail. A strong understanding of hydraulic, pneumatic, and electronic systems is also beneficial. They should possess the ability to read and interpret technical drawings and manuals. Certain certifications such as Certified Maintenance & Reliability Technician (CMRT) or relevant trade certifications may be required. Prior roles a person might have before progressing to a Maintenance Technician include Maintenance Assistant, Production Operator, or an Apprentice in a relevant trade such as Electrician or Mechanic.
